Number of items completed.
Tracks how many items have been successfully processed so far in the current operation. This value increments as each item is completed, providing real-time progress indication.
The ratio of completed
to total
gives the completion percentage:
progress = (completed / total) * 100
Total number of items to process.
Represents the complete count of operations, files, endpoints, or other entities that need to be processed in the current workflow step. This value is typically determined at the beginning of an operation and remains constant throughout the process.
Used together with the completed
field to calculate progress percentage
and estimate time to completion.
Base interface for AutoBE events that track progress.
This interface provides common progress tracking properties for events that represent operations performed in steps or batches. It allows consistent progress monitoring across different agent operations like test generation, code writing, schema creation, and interface design.
Events extending this interface can report their completion status, enabling real-time progress visualization and estimation of remaining work time.
